MySQL: Select all entries grouped by a column with a common value in another column

I have the following table posts:

id | user_id | post_title | is published
1    9332      some title   0
2    2133      some title   1
3    9332      some title   0
4    2133      some title   1
5    4555      some title   0
6    4555      some title   1
7    3221      some title   0
8    3221      some title   0

My goal: Looking for all entries which have the same user_id and of which there is no single entry with "is published" = 1.

So as an result I must get entries with the id 1, 3, 7 and 8 => these are entries of users who do not have any single published post so far.

What would the query be like?

You can use not exists :

SELECT t.* 
FROM t 
WHERE NOT EXISTS (SELECT 1 
                  FROM t t2 
                  WHERE t2.user_id = t.user_id AND
                        t2.is_published = 1
                 ); 

For your example, all users have at least two entries. This query will return users with one unpublished entry. It is not clear if this is desirable or not. If not, it is pretty simple to modify the query.

The simple way is to use SUBQUERY with GROUP BY and HAVING clause. We can return duplicate rows but not having is_published = 1 then join with outer query to return the record of matching ids

SELECT t.id,
    t.user_id,
    t.post_title,
    t.is_published 
FROM temp t
INNER JOIN (SELECT user_id
            FROM temp
            GROUP BY user_id HAVING SUM(is_published) = 0) u ON u.user_id = t.user_id
ORDER BY t.id

OUTPUT:

id  user_id post_title  is_published
1   9332    some title  0
3   9332    some title  0
7   3221    some title  0
8   3221    some title  0

Note: Do not use spaces in table/column identifiers. I have amended the column name accordingly.

SELECT x.* 
  FROM table1 x 
  LEFT
  JOIN table1 y
    ON y.user_id = x.user_id
   AND y.is_published = 1
 WHERE x.is_published = 0
   AND y.id IS NULL;
